Hi all - I am trying to use the Windows version of Airfoil to "hijack" the audio from Silverjuke and send the audio to a remote stereo. Using an old version of Airfoil (2.0.2) works fine, but using a newer version (2.6.x) is causing a problem with Silverjuke.
When Airfoil attempts to "hijack" the audio from Silverjuke, during the app launch of Silverjuke, the Silverjuke application shows an error which says, "The file has been tampered with and MAY BE INFECTED BY A VIRUS!" Clicking OK on the message does not launch Silverjuke.
I know this is not an Airfoil forum, but since this is a Silverjuke error message, I wondered if there would be a way for me to work around this error message either by suppressing it or completely bypassing it in some way. (Or better yet, figuring out how to get Airfoil and Silverjuke working together because it's like peanut butter and jelly ... a great jukebox application with audio being streamed (in sync) wirelessly around the house!).
Any suggestions?
